- 浏览: 141596 次
- 性别:
- 来自: 深圳
最新评论
-
wyasd123:
hi,你好,按照以上步骤配置,执行:isql -v SQL20 ...
SQLServer on Rails -
smallwolf:
总结得不够详细啊
searchLogic心得
文章列表
1、spec测试跑不通(未启动mysql)
报错:/usr/lib/ruby/gems/1.8/gems/activerecord-2.3.2/lib/active_record/connection_adapters/mysql_adapter.rb:576:in `real_connect': Can't connect to local MySQL server through socket '/var/run/mysqld/mysqld.sock' (2) (Mysql::Error)
(没启动数据库)
解决:cd /etc/init.d/mysql restart
心得:在et ...
1、git fsck --lost-found | grep commit(找到本地提交丢失的文件) git fsck --help
2、git-svn 后不能创建模型
ls script/ -l --------------------------------------查看文件属性(成灰色)
chmod +x script/*-----------------------------修改script为可执行文件
ls script/ -l--------------------------------------再次查看属性(成绿色)
3 ...
validates_presence_of :login, :realname, :telephone, :mobile, :department_id
validates_length_of :site, :maximum => 10, :allow_nil => true(不是必填项必须指定为true,否则spec测试跑不过)
%td= f.label :site
%td= f.text_field :site,:maxlength => 10(可以用于无法出现页面校验而又要限制长度的——超过10个字符将无法再输入)
E-Mail地址 ...
#安装rcov
sudo gem install spicycode-rcov --no-ri --no-rdoc
#运行rspec rake
rake spec:rcov
#查看报告
firefox coverage/index.html
#之后就补充测试代码了
在添加了open-flash插件后,时间一长,或不断刷新,可能导致浏览器崩溃。
请问有没有解决办法?
6、实战问题
<a> 怎么样弄数据迁徙,并将其作为资源在home/head中显示
1、增加数据迁徙文件
script/generate migration add_meeting_to_resource
然后执行数据迁徙命令
rake db:migrate (RAILS_ENV=test)
2、在resources.yml文件里加相关属性
3、在permissions.yml文件里给用户赋予权限
4、在role_permissions.yml文件里与roles相关联
<b& ...
4、Vim常用命令
<a>#打开类似于textmate的查找文件功能,支持目录限制符/
ctrl + t
#历史文件列表
ctrl + b
#刷新查找时显示的候选文件
\r
#打开浏览器查看Rails帮助
shift + RR
#打开浏览器查看Ruby帮助
shift + RB
<b>#大小写转换
#选中要转换的字符
(1)vw
#转换为大写字母
(1-1)shift ...
2、代码提交方式
<a>github的提交方式
(1)git add .--------------------存储到本地
git commit -m 'message'-------存储时的标记(修改了哪些地方,方便下次查询)
git pull------------------------下载服务器代码
git push------------------------上传代码至服务器
<b>svn服务器的提交方式
(1)git add . ------------------ ...
1、 cc,S 删除一行后进入insert模式
2、a, i 在光标后插入, 在光标前插入
3、cw 删除一个单词后进入insert模式
4、xp 交换两个字符
5、:ctrl-w h 到左面的窗口
:ctrl-w j 到下面的窗口
:ctrl-w k 到上面的窗口
:ctrl-w l 到右面的窗口
:ctrl-w t 到顶部的窗口
:ctrl-w b 到底部的窗口
6、% 跳到匹配的括号处("{ }""[]""()")
7、查找 ...
(1)git clone 地址
sudo apt-get install ...
Ctrl + Shift + y : 定位元素,检查样式
Rake --task 查看相关命令
Gem list 查看安装的相关插件
Rake spec:db:fixtures:load 加载构造数据(features)
(2)Shift + r + r : 链接ruby on rails 帮助
(2.2):%s/created_at/created+at----------- ...